His tour ‘Women no longer cry’ leads world collection

In March 2025, Shakira reached a milestone in his career by heading the list of Billboard Tours tours with his tour Women no longer cry World Tourraising an impressive figure of 70.6 million dollars.
During that month, the artist offered two concerts in Argentina and several presentations in Mexico, highlighting those held at the GNP Seguros Stadium in Mexico City between March 19 and 30.

Records in the GNP Seguros
Shakira became the artist with more presentations at the GNP Seguros stadium during the same tour, exceeding the six RBD dates in 2023 and the four of Taylor Swift in 2022.
The demand was so high that the singer added four more dates in the GNP Seguros, scheduled for the second semester of 2025.
Economic impact in Latin America
The tour has not only been a success in terms of assistance and collection, but has also generated a significant economic impact on the cities it has visited.
In Mexico, for example, it is estimated that the seven shows with exhausted tickets at the GNP Seguros stadium generated an economic spill of approximately 275 million dollars.
In Barranquilla, Shakira’s presentations represented an impact of 67,000 million Colombian pesos, with 95%record hotel occupancy.

Upcoming dates in North America
After a few weeks of rest, Shakira will resume his tour with 23 dates in North America, starting on May 13 in Charlotte, North Carolina.
The tour will feature the special participation of artists such as Alejandro Sanz and Wyclef Jean, who will join Shakira in some presentations.
